Frequently Asked Questions About Sports Betting in Kentucky

1. Did Sports Betting Pass In Ky?

Yes, sports betting legislation was approved in Kentucky, allowing residents to place bets on various sporting events, both in-person and online.

2. When Did Sports Betting Pass In Ky?

Sports betting was officially passed in Kentucky in 2023, following extensive discussions and legislative processes aimed at regulating the industry.

3. Where Can I Bet on Sports in Kentucky?

With the new regulations in place, you can bet on sports at licensed casinos across the state as well as through various online sports betting platforms once they launch.

4. What Types of Sports Can Be Bet On in Kentucky?

Under the new sports betting laws, residents can place bets on professional and college sports events, including football, basketball, baseball, and more.

5. Is Online Sports Betting Allowed in Kentucky?

Yes, online sports betting is allowed in Kentucky. Once the platforms are operational, you will be able to place bets from the comfort of your home.
